文档中心 > API类目 > 互动小游戏API

alibaba.fc.mallx.game.task.list (猫猫乐园小游戏任务列表)

猫猫乐园小游戏任务列表

公共参数

请求参数

名称 类型 是否必须 示例值 更多限制 描述
params TaskTopRequest 必须 请求对象
  • └ uid
  • String
  • 必须
  • 123
  • 用户openid
  • └ app_id
  • String
  • 必须
  • 小游戏id
  • 小游戏id

响应参数

名称 类型 示例值 描述
result TaskListTopResponse 接口响应结果
  • data
  • TaskInfo []
  • SUCCESS
  • 任务列表
  • reward
  • TaskReward
  • 任务奖励
  • └ unit
  • String
  • 奖励展示单位
  • 奖励的单位,如:金币
  • └ amount
  • Number
  • 奖励数量
  • 奖励数量
  • └ icon
  • String
  • 奖励icon
  • 奖励icon的url
  • └ extra
  • String
  • 奖励额外信息
  • 奖励额外信息
  • └ total_times
  • Number
  • 任务可完成总次数
  • 任务可完成总次数
  • └ icon
  • String
  • 任务icon
  • 任务icon
  • └ id
  • Number
  • 任务id
  • 任务id
  • └ complete_times
  • Number
  • 任务已完成次数
  • 任务已完成次数
  • └ title
  • String
  • 任务标题
  • 任务标题
  • └ url
  • String
  • 任务跳转链接
  • 任务跳转链接
  • └ desc
  • String
  • 任务描述
  • 任务描述
  • └ status
  • String
  • 任务状态
  • 任务状态:ACCEPTED 未完成,AWARDING 待领奖,COMPLETE 已完成
  • └ btn_text
  • String
  • 任务按钮文案
  • 任务按钮文案,如去完成、领奖励、已完成等
  • └ type
  • String
  • 任务类型
  • 任务类型
  • └ success
  • Boolean
  • true
  • 接口执行成功
  • └ code
  • String
  • SUCCESS
  • 接口执行业务码
  • └ message
  • String
  • SUCCESS
  • 接口执行信息

请求示例

  • JAVA
  • .NET
  • PHP
  • CURL
  • Python
  • C/C++
  • NodeJS
TaobaoClient client = new DefaultTaobaoClient(url, appkey, secret);
AlibabaFcMallxGameTaskListRequest req = new AlibabaFcMallxGameTaskListRequest();
AlibabaFcMallxGameTaskListRequest.TaskTopRequest obj1 = new AlibabaFcMallxGameTaskListRequest.TaskTopRequest();
obj1.setUid("123");
obj1.setAppId("小游戏id");
req.setParams(obj1);
AlibabaFcMallxGameTaskListResponse rsp = client.execute(req);
System.out.println(rsp.getBody());

响应示例

  • XML示例
  • JSON示例
<alibaba_fc_mallx_game_task_list_response>
    <result>
        <data>
            <task_info>
                <reward>
                    <unit>奖励展示单位</unit>
                    <amount>奖励数量</amount>
                    <icon>奖励icon</icon>
                    <extra>奖励额外信息</extra>
                </reward>
                <total_times>任务可完成总次数</total_times>
                <icon>任务icon</icon>
                <id>任务id</id>
                <complete_times>任务已完成次数</complete_times>
                <title>任务标题</title>
                <url>任务跳转链接</url>
                <desc>任务描述</desc>
                <status>任务状态</status>
                <btn_text>任务按钮文案</btn_text>
                <type>任务类型</type>
            </task_info>
        </data>
        <success>true</success>
        <code>SUCCESS</code>
        <message>SUCCESS</message>
    </result>
</alibaba_fc_mallx_game_task_list_response>

异常示例

  • XML示例
  • JSON示例
<error_response>
    <code>50</code>
    <msg>Remote service error</msg>
    <sub_code>isv.invalid-parameter</sub_code>
    <sub_msg>非法参数</sub_msg>
</error_response>

错误码解释

错误码 错误描述 解决方案

API工具

如何获得此API

FAQ

返回
顶部